The recent eruption of Mount Anak Krakatoa, off the coast of Java, has brought air travel in the region to a grinding halt. The disruption reveals our reliance on aviation and the fragile balance between human activity and natural events.
Six airports in Indonesia suspended operations due to the volcanic ash, affecting more than 22,000 passengers and grounding over 200 flights. This scale of disruption serves as a sobering reminder of how vulnerable transportation systems are to natural disasters.
The geology agency described the eruption as producing “a fountain of lava and booming sounds that could be heard up to 700km away.” This stark illustration of nature’s power highlights our tendency to take it for granted until we’re reminded of its limits.
The initial suspension at Soekarno-Hatta International Airport was based on positive results indicating volcanic ash in the area. Authorities faced a delicate decision: protecting passengers from danger versus economic implications for airlines and airports. Each extension of the suspension – including a four-hour delay due to increased eruptive activity – underscored this dilemma.
Previous instances, such as the 1985 eruption of Mexico’s Nevado del Ruiz volcano and the 2010 Eyjafjallajökull eruption in Iceland, demonstrate that our reliance on air travel involves accepting certain risks and uncertainties. Indonesia is home to over 130 active volcanoes, many of which remain dormant beneath the surface. This latest eruption serves as a reminder of the importance of ongoing research and monitoring for air travel and our broader understanding of geological systems.
